Volvo V70 owners have reported 6 problems related to front seat belt buckle assembly (under the seat belt category). The most recently reported issues are listed below. Also please check out the statistics and reliability analysis of Volvo V70 based on all problems reported for the V70.
Rear seat belt buckles failed. As a result, the child safety seat was not restrained properly.

Seat buckle lock mechanism design to use with child safety seat fractured resulting in failure.
With a child seat installed in the center seat, the buckle for the right rear passenger is blocked by the base of the child seat. An extended buckle as was installed in Jeep grand cherokees (as referenced in your id #6i004000) is a possible solution.
